Abstract

Equipment used in radiation pattern measurements at 9 mm wavelength on a test range of about a kilometre is described. Phase sensitive detection is used instead of a superheterodyne system. The radiation patterns of 2.8 m diameter paraboloids can be observed to more than 50 dB below the main beam power level.
